What sensor did they replace? The rear axle speed sensor is a common one to go out, as it can turn on the brake and ABS idiot lights and cause a no read speed if you drive under 20mph. You might not get all the symptoms, but I'm certain if they replaced this sensor there is another problem, such as a bad wheel ABS sensor which isn't as common as the rear wheel speed sensor (located above the rear pumpkin/axle).
